Package net.minecraft.client.session
Class Bans
java.lang.Object
net.minecraft.client.session.Bans
- Mappings:
Namespace Name official ewz
intermediary net/minecraft/class_7588
named net/minecraft/client/session/Bans
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ic ConfirmLinkScreen
createBanScreen
(BooleanConsumer callback, com.mojang.authlib.minecraft.BanDetails banDetails) static ConfirmLinkScreen
createSkinBanScreen
(Runnable onClose) static ConfirmLinkScreen
createUsernameBanScreen
(String username, Runnable onClose) private static Text
getDescriptionText
(com.mojang.authlib.minecraft.BanDetails banDetails) private static Text
getDurationText
(com.mojang.authlib.minecraft.BanDetails banDetails) private static Text
getReasonText
(com.mojang.authlib.minecraft.BanDetails banDetails) private static Text
getTemporaryBanDurationText
(com.mojang.authlib.minecraft.BanDetails banDetails) private static Text
getTitle
(com.mojang.authlib.minecraft.BanDetails banDetails) private static boolean
isTemporary
(com.mojang.authlib.minecraft.BanDetails banDetails)
-
Field Details
-
TEMPORARY_TITLE
- Mappings:
Namespace Name Mixin selector official b
Lewz;b:Ltl;
intermediary field_39720
Lnet/minecraft/class_7588;field_39720:Lnet/minecraft/class_2561;
named TEMPORARY_TITLE
Lnet/minecraft/client/session/Bans;TEMPORARY_TITLE:Lnet/minecraft/text/Text;
-
PERMANENT_TITLE
- Mappings:
Namespace Name Mixin selector official c
Lewz;c:Ltl;
intermediary field_39721
Lnet/minecraft/class_7588;field_39721:Lnet/minecraft/class_2561;
named PERMANENT_TITLE
Lnet/minecraft/client/session/Bans;PERMANENT_TITLE:Lnet/minecraft/text/Text;
-
NAME_TITLE
- Mappings:
Namespace Name Mixin selector official a
Lewz;a:Ltl;
intermediary field_46009
Lnet/minecraft/class_7588;field_46009:Lnet/minecraft/class_2561;
named NAME_TITLE
Lnet/minecraft/client/session/Bans;NAME_TITLE:Lnet/minecraft/text/Text;
-
SKIN_TITLE
- Mappings:
Namespace Name Mixin selector official d
Lewz;d:Ltl;
intermediary field_46010
Lnet/minecraft/class_7588;field_46010:Lnet/minecraft/class_2561;
named SKIN_TITLE
Lnet/minecraft/client/session/Bans;SKIN_TITLE:Lnet/minecraft/text/Text;
-
SKIN_DESCRIPTION
- Mappings:
Namespace Name Mixin selector official e
Lewz;e:Ltl;
intermediary field_46011
Lnet/minecraft/class_7588;field_46011:Lnet/minecraft/class_2561;
named SKIN_DESCRIPTION
Lnet/minecraft/client/session/Bans;SKIN_DESCRIPTION:Lnet/minecraft/text/Text;
-
-
Constructor Details
-
Bans
public Bans()
-
-
Method Details
-
createBanScreen
public static ConfirmLinkScreen createBanScreen(BooleanConsumer callback, com.mojang.authlib.minecraft.BanDetails banDetails) - Mappings:
Namespace Name Mixin selector official a
Lewz;a(Lit/unimi/dsi/fastutil/booleans/BooleanConsumer;Lcom/mojang/authlib/minecraft/BanDetails;)Lexc;
intermediary method_44652
Lnet/minecraft/class_7588;method_44652(Lit/unimi/dsi/fastutil/booleans/BooleanConsumer;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_407;
named createBanScreen
Lnet/minecraft/client/session/Bans;createBanScreen(Lit/unimi/dsi/fastutil/booleans/BooleanConsumer;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/client/gui/screen/ConfirmLinkScreen;
-
createSkinBanScreen
- Mappings:
Namespace Name Mixin selector official a
Lewz;a(Ljava/lang/Runnable;)Lexc;
intermediary method_53554
Lnet/minecraft/class_7588;method_53554(Ljava/lang/Runnable;)Lnet/minecraft/class_407;
named createSkinBanScreen
Lnet/minecraft/client/session/Bans;createSkinBanScreen(Ljava/lang/Runnable;)Lnet/minecraft/client/gui/screen/ConfirmLinkScreen;
-
createUsernameBanScreen
- Mappings:
Namespace Name Mixin selector official a
Lewz;a(Ljava/lang/String;Ljava/lang/Runnable;)Lexc;
intermediary method_53556
Lnet/minecraft/class_7588;method_53556(Ljava/lang/String;Ljava/lang/Runnable;)Lnet/minecraft/class_407;
named createUsernameBanScreen
Lnet/minecraft/client/session/Bans;createUsernameBanScreen(Ljava/lang/String;Ljava/lang/Runnable;)Lnet/minecraft/client/gui/screen/ConfirmLinkScreen;
-
getTitle
- Mappings:
Namespace Name Mixin selector official a
Lewz;a(Lcom/mojang/authlib/minecraft/BanDetails;)Ltl;
intermediary method_44651
Lnet/minecraft/class_7588;method_44651(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_2561;
named getTitle
Lnet/minecraft/client/session/Bans;getTitle(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/text/Text;
-
getDescriptionText
- Mappings:
Namespace Name Mixin selector official b
Lewz;b(Lcom/mojang/authlib/minecraft/BanDetails;)Ltl;
intermediary method_44653
Lnet/minecraft/class_7588;method_44653(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_2561;
named getDescriptionText
Lnet/minecraft/client/session/Bans;getDescriptionText(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/text/Text;
-
getReasonText
- Mappings:
Namespace Name Mixin selector official c
Lewz;c(Lcom/mojang/authlib/minecraft/BanDetails;)Ltl;
intermediary method_44654
Lnet/minecraft/class_7588;method_44654(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_2561;
named getReasonText
Lnet/minecraft/client/session/Bans;getReasonText(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/text/Text;
-
getDurationText
- Mappings:
Namespace Name Mixin selector official d
Lewz;d(Lcom/mojang/authlib/minecraft/BanDetails;)Ltl;
intermediary method_44655
Lnet/minecraft/class_7588;method_44655(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_2561;
named getDurationText
Lnet/minecraft/client/session/Bans;getDurationText(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/text/Text;
-
getTemporaryBanDurationText
- Mappings:
Namespace Name Mixin selector official e
Lewz;e(Lcom/mojang/authlib/minecraft/BanDetails;)Ltl;
intermediary method_44656
Lnet/minecraft/class_7588;method_44656(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/class_2561;
named getTemporaryBanDurationText
Lnet/minecraft/client/session/Bans;getTemporaryBanDurationText(Lcom/mojang/authlib/minecraft/BanDetails;)Lnet/minecraft/text/Text;
-
isTemporary
private static boolean isTemporary(com.mojang.authlib.minecraft.BanDetails banDetails) - Mappings:
Namespace Name Mixin selector official f
Lewz;f(Lcom/mojang/authlib/minecraft/BanDetails;)Z
intermediary method_44657
Lnet/minecraft/class_7588;method_44657(Lcom/mojang/authlib/minecraft/BanDetails;)Z
named isTemporary
Lnet/minecraft/client/session/Bans;isTemporary(Lcom/mojang/authlib/minecraft/BanDetails;)Z
-